Jacqueline A. Strobl


Jacqueline A. Strobl, 83, passed away Sunday, Sept. 5 at the Wisconsin Veterans Home in King. She was born in Menasha on April 15, 1938 to Clarence and Magdalene (Mielke) Goeser. On June 30, 1956 she was united in marriage to Howard Strobl and he preceded her in death on March 18, 1979.
Jacqueline was born and raised in the Menasha area, moving to Appleton after she and Howard were married. They enjoyed fishing together, especially for musky. She also loved gardening and collecting antiques. She eventually moved to Boulder Junction where she enjoyed selling at the flea market and also owned and operated the Summer Wind gift shop.
She will be dearly missed by her daughter, Christine (Randy) Manteufel of Hortonville; grandson, Michael Manteufel (significant other, Marni Helms and her daughter, Cadence) of Menasha; grandson, Marc (Stacey) Manteufel and their children, Lindsay, Brooke, Sienna, Nolan and Colin of Neenah. Jacqueline is further survived by a brother, George (Carol) Goeser of Greenville, sister, Barbara (Chuck) Jury of Boulder Junction, brother-in-law, Hazen Clough of Boulder Junction, sister-in-law, Diane Goeser of N.C., as well as n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ends.
Jacqueline was preceded in death by her parents, husband, brothers, Wayne and Richard Goeser, and sisters, Mary Clough and Judy Spoo.
A Celebration of Life will be held from 3 to 6 p.m. Tuesday, Sept. 14 at the Appleton American Legion, 3220 W. College Ave., Appleton. www.maplecrestfuneralhome.com.
